- The paper establishes the universality theorem for quantum circuits, demonstrating they can approximate any quantum operation with high precision.
- It rigorously examines key quantum complexity classes such as BQP, QMA, and QIP, highlighting efficient algorithms and verification methods unique to quantum computing.
- The study contextualizes quantum models within classical complexity frameworks by exploring oracle separations and interactive proofs to bridge computational paradigms.
Expert Overview of "Quantum Computational Complexity" by John Watrous
John Watrous's comprehensive survey on "Quantum Computational Complexity" is an expansive source that explores the intersection of quantum mechanics and computational complexity theory. This paper establishes foundational concepts in quantum complexity, examines various quantum computational models and associated complexity classes, and explores their theoretical and practical implications.
The paper begins with an essential grounding in the quantum circuit model, introducing readers to its fundamental concepts, including quantum gates and circuits. It establishes the equivalence of these circuits to classical computations by explaining how they can simulate classical models effectively. The universality theorem and the finite universal gate set are key contributions that support the potential of quantum circuits to approximate any quantum operation with any desired level of accuracy.
The crux of the paper revolves around several pivotal quantum complexity classes, notably #1{BQP}, #1{QMA}, and #1{QIP}. These classes frame our understanding of what can be computed efficiently using quantum mechanics. #1{BQP}—representing bounded-error quantum polynomial time—serves as the cornerstone of this framework, positing that certain problems can be solved more efficiently on quantum computers than classical ones (e.g., Shor’s algorithm for factoring integers).
The author explores #1{QMA}, a quantum analogue of #1{NP}, discussing the relevance of quantum proofs as a witness for efficient verification. This importance is underscored by highlighting #1{QMA}-complete problems like the local Hamiltonian problem, which offers insight into quantum complexity's capabilities beyond classical confines.
Watrous also explores quantum interactive proofs (#1{QIP}), showcasing a more dynamic framework where quantum computers interactively prove statements, reliable within polynomial time constraints. The discussion extends to multiple-prover quantum interactive proofs and considers their complexity while comparing them to classical paradigms.
Significant contributions are made in contextualizing the relationship between quantum and classical complexity classes. Watrous situates quantum complexity within known classical classes, investigating notions like oracle separations and potential probabilistic simulations, as seen with the containment #1{BQP} in #1{PP}.
The paper speculates on quantum computational complexity's future, pondering potential developments and unresolved questions like the relationship between #1{BQP} and the polynomial-time hierarchy or broader implications for NP problems posed by quantum computing capabilities.
Moreover, the paper introduces essential notions related to quantum advice, space-bounded quantum computation, and bounded-depth quantum circuits to further illustrate the depth and breadth of quantum computational complexity research.
Overall, Watrous’s survey synthesizes a wealth of information, drawing connections between theoretical propositions and potential practical applications, buttressing the alluring hypothesis that quantum mechanics might extend the boundaries of classical computational limitations. This work sets a firm foundation for continued exploration into how quantum mechanics holistically alters computational landscapes, both theoretically and practically.